Cash’s Counsel: Djokovic Needs More Matches

Tennis legend Pat Cash has weighed in on Novak Djokovic’s future, urging the Serbian superstar to increase his match play in 2025. Cash believes that while Djokovic possesses unparalleled talent and physical prowess, he risks losing his edge if he doesn’t consistently compete at the highest level.

“Older players fall into this trap every time,” Cash said, highlighting the tendency for veteran players to reduce their schedules to conserve energy. However, Cash argues that this strategy can backfire, as it can lead to a decline in performance and a loss of match sharpness.

- Advertisement -

“You need to be playing matches,” Cash emphasized. “You can’t just practice. You need to be tested, you need to be under pressure, you need to be making split-second decisions. That’s what keeps you sharp.”
